Cougar on RDN trail

A cougar displaying predatory behaviour has been sighted on the Arrowsmith CPR Regional Trail.
The Provincial Conservation Officer is monitoring the case.
To give the cat time to clear the area, hikers are advised to stay away until tomorrow.
Hikers, encountering a cougar on a trail should not approach the animal, pick up their children, do not run away but back away slowly without turning your back to it.
Hikers should make no sudden movements and make themselves look as big as possible.
